본문 바로가기
728x90
반응형

분류 전체보기217

이진 분류 문제 실습: 파이토치(PyTorch) 예제 안녕하세요. 이번 포스팅에서는 파이토치를 활용하여 직접 생성한 데이터를 통해 특정 패턴을 이루는 이진 분류 문제를 해결해보겠습니다.1. 이진 분류 문제란?이진 분류 문제는 주어진 데이터 포인트를 두 개의 클래스로 나누는 문제를 뜻합니다. 예를 들어, 이메일이 스팸인지 아닌지, 이미지 속 객체가 고양이인지 강아지인지 등의 문제를 포함합니다.2. 데이터 생성하기우리는 점들이 특정 패턴을 이루는 간단한 이진 분류 문제를 다룰 것입니다. 파이토치를 사용하여 2D 공간에서 두 개의 클러스터를 생성하고, 각 클러스터는 서로 다른 클래스를 나타냅니다.import torchimport matplotlib.pyplot as pltfrom sklearn.datasets import make_blobs# 데이터 생성n_sa.. 2025. 3. 1.
나만의 감성 분석 모델 만들기: 파이토치(PyTorch) 예제 안녕하세요! 오늘은 파이토치(PyTorch)를 이용해 나만의 감성 분석(Sentiment Analysis) 모델을 만들어보겠습니다. 감성 분석이란 주어진 텍스트의 감정(긍정, 부정, 중립 등)을 분석하는 작업으로, 요즘은 다양한 분야에서 활용되고 있습니다. 특히 내가 좋아하는 단어나 문장을 학습하여 개인적인 감성 분석 모델을 만드는 것은 매우 흥미로운 경험이 될 것입니다.1. 데이터 만들기우선, 파이토치 모델을 학습시키기 위한 데이터를 생성해야 합니다. 내가 좋아하는 단어와 문장을 가지고 긍정적 또는 부정적인 라벨을 붙여 데이터셋을 만들어 보겠습니다. 예를 들어, "이 영화 정말 좋다", "별로 재미없었다"와 같은 문장을 만들어볼 수 있습니다.import pandas as pd# 감정 데이터를 수동으로 .. 2025. 3. 1.
나만의 숫자 분류기 만들기: 파이토치(PyTorch) 예제 안녕하세요! 오늘은 파이토치(PyTorch)를 사용하여 나만의 숫자 분류기를 만드는 방법에 대해 자세히 알아보겠습니다. 이 포스팅에서는 숫자 데이터셋으로 가장 많이 사용되는 MNIST 데이터셋을 활용해 보겠습니다. MNIST 데이터셋은 28x28 픽셀의 손글씨 숫자 이미지로 이루어져 있으며, 총 60,000개의 학습 샘플과 10,000개의 테스트 샘플로 구성되어 있습니다. 1. 환경 설정먼저, 파이토치를 설치해야 합니다. 아래의 명령어를 통해 파이토치를 설치할 수 있습니다.pip install torch torchvision또한, Jupyter Notebook을 사용하면 실시간으로 코드를 실행할 수 있어 편리합니다. 아래의 명령어로 Jupyter Notebook도 설치해 주세요.pip install no.. 2025. 2. 28.
Xcode 사용법: 애플 개발의 시작점 Xcode는 애플의 공식 통합 개발 환경(IDE)으로, MacOS, iOS, watchOS 및 tvOS 애플리케이션을 개발하는 데 필수적인 도구입니다. 자바스크립트, HTML, CSS와 같은 웹 개발과 달리, Xcode는 Swift와 Objective-C 프로그래밍 언어를 사용하여 애플의 플랫폼에 최적화된 애플리케이션을 만드는 장점이 있습니다.Xcode 설치하기Xcode를 사용하기 위해서는 먼저 Mac App Store에서 Xcode를 설치해야 합니다. 간단한 단계로 Xcode를 설치할 수 있습니다:Mac App Store를 열고, 검색창에 "Xcode"라고 입력합니다.Xcode 아이콘을 클릭하고 "받기" 또는 "설치" 버튼을 눌러 설치를 시작합니다.설치가 완료되면, 응용 프로그램 폴더에서 Xcode를 .. 2025. 2. 27.
안드로이드 휴대폰 업데이트의 중요성 안녕하세요.오늘은 안드로이드 휴대폰의 업데이트의 중요성에 대해 이야기해보려고 합니다.기술이 빠르게 발전하는 현대 사회에서 소프트웨어 업데이트는 우리 생활에 있어서 필수 불가결한 요소 중 하나입니다.이는 단순히 새로운 기능을 추가하는 것이 아니라, 보안, 성능, 호환성 등 다양한 측면에서의 이점을 제공합니다. 1. 보안 강화 가장 첫 번째로, 안드로이드 업데이트는 장치의 보안을 강화를 돕습니다.매일 수많은 해커와 사이버 공격자가 존재하는 디지털 세계에서, 운영체제의 보안 기능을 강화하는 것이 중요합니다.새로운 업데이트는 알려진 취약점을 수정하여, 불법 접근이나 데이터 도난으로부터 사용자를 보호합니다.  "보안이 약해지면, 소중한 데이터마저 공격자에게 빼앗길 수 있습니다." 2. 안정성과 성능 향상 두 번째.. 2025. 2. 27.
파이썬 Falcon API 예제 및 설명 안녕하세요!오늘은 파이썬 Falcon API 에 대해 자세히 알아보는 시간을 갖겠습니다.Falcon은 빠르고 경량의 웹 프레임워크로, REST API를 구축하는 데 최적화되어 있습니다.이제 Falcon의 기본 사용법과 함께 간단한 API 서버를 예제로 만들어보겠습니다.  Falcon 설치하기 Falcon은 PyPI(Python Package Index)에 등록되어 있어, pip를 통해 간단히 설치할 수 있습니다. 터미널에서 다음 명령어를 실행해 주세요:pip install falcon 설치가 완료되었다면 , 이제 본격적으로 API를 만들어보겠습니다. 간단한 Hello World API 만들기 아래의 코드를 통해 간단한 API 서버를 만들어보겠습니다. 이 API는 클라이언트가 접근할 때마다 'Hell.. 2025. 2. 27.
728x90
반응형